THE EFFECT OF HOT WATER AGEING ON THE GLASS FIBER REINFORCED EPOXY COMPOSITE

Abstract :In the present study, the effects of hot water ageing on the glass fiber reinforced epoxy woven composites were experimentally examined. The specimens in three groups which  undamaged, damaged, and single patch-repaired ones were kept in tap water at 50°C and 70°C temperature for 8 days and 16 days. At the end of those periods, the moisture absorption rates were calculated, the maximum failure loads at the end of period of keeping in hot water were determined and the failure modes occurring on these specimens were observed and compared. As a result of experimental study, it was found that the moisture absorption rates increased but the failure load values decreased together with the increase in water temperature and duration of hot water ageing.
